What You’ll Be Doing
Assist in the assembly and disassembly of scaffolding and safety components.
Install EIFS system components including Air barriers, foam insulation, base coats, mesh, flashings and finish coats
Prepare substrate for EIFS application
Apply air barriers, flashings and opening weather proofing
Apply adhesive, mechanical fasteners, and base coat to secure insulation boards
Rasping of insulation, decorative and architectural bands, mouldings and trims
Embed mesh and smooth out base coat to ensure a flat, even surface
Apply decorative and protective finish coats to match project specifications
Repair, patch, or replace existing EIFS as needed
Maintain clean and safe work areas throughout project sites
